5th Annual Basketball 101 for Women Held Sept. 26


The 5th Annual NBA Basketball 101 for Women, presented by Boston Market, Sally Beauty Supply and Simon Malls, was held Monday, Sept. 26 on the Mavs practice court of American Airlines Center. 200 women came out to get a crash course in the fundamentals of offense, defense and officiating.

The ladies were also treated to a behind-the-scenes look at the Mavs locker room, where players Darrell Armstrong and Josh Powell answered questions from the different groups and also took photos with them. Other stations included Mavs strength and conditioning coach, Robert Hackett, Head and Assistant Head Athletic Trainers, Casey Smith and Dionne Calhoun, Performance Enhancement Coach, Don Kalkstein, plus the Mavs broadcasters. WNBA player Keisha Anderson helped out on the offensive end.

At the end of the night, the women had the opportunity to win some great prizes including an 2004-05 autographed team ball and an autographed jersey from Darrell Armstrong!
